Understanding the Challenges of Damp Proofing

Damp proofing is a critical aspect of building maintenance and construction, yet it’s often overlooked or underestimated. Many homeowners and even some professionals underestimate the severity of moisture-related issues, unaware of the far-reaching consequences they can have on the structural and aesthetic integrity of a building.

Damp can manifest in various forms, from rising damp and condensation to water ingress through cracks and joints. If left unchecked, these problems can lead to a host of issues, including mold growth, timber decay, and the deterioration of building materials. In some cases, the damage can be so severe that it compromises the safety and habitability of a structure.

Ventilation and Dehumidification

Proper ventilation and dehumidification are essential for controlling moisture levels within a building. By ensuring adequate airflow and removing excess humidity, we can mitigate the risk of condensation, mold growth, and other moisture-related issues.

Drainage and Waterlogging Prevention

Effective drainage systems play a critical role in preventing waterlogging and the subsequent ingress of moisture. This may involve the installation of French drains, sump pumps, or other specialized drainage solutions to divert water away from the building’s foundation and minimize the risk of water infiltration.

Vapor Barriers and Insulation

Incorporating high-quality vapor barriers and insulation into the building envelope can significantly improve moisture control by regulating the movement of water vapor and maintaining optimal temperature and humidity levels. This helps to create a more stable and comfortable indoor environment, while also reducing the risk of condensation and other moisture-related problems.
